Business Productivity: Learning in Tough Economic Times Pays Off for Many Organizations

In their recent study Learning in Tough Economic Times: How Corporate Learning is Meeting the Challenges, ASTD and i4cp report that in this economic downturn, more organizations maintained their commitment to learning, and that commitment correlates strongly with better performance in the market. These organizations are not only trying to survive the downturn, but also to emerge strong when the economy recovers. Maintaining the learning function helps the organization stretch the lean workforce, while keeping their workers prepared for the future. Personal Productivity: Why Greensizing is Productive

We all want to do our part to help the environment. But if you can give the Earth a break and increase your productivity at the same time, that’s a real no-brainer!  Luckily, a lot of the things you can do to help sustain the planet can help sustain your productivity as well.  Read on for tips on how to green-size your life and get more done at the same time. Use less paper.  About 80 percent of papers that are filed are never referenced again.  What a waste! A good solution? Engaged Employees Are More Productive

Engaged Employees Are More Productive

Hopefully by now we all get it: this economy is challenging, things are changing, and everyone is looking for ways to do more with less. Unfortunately, as many companies struggle to adjust to this new reality, opportunities are being missed. Often we are so focused on stretching an organization’s financial and other resources that we become less effective in managing our human resources. Why do you think that is? A lot of the time, it’s just a matter of focusing on the tangible rather than the intangible. If you can improve a machine’s output by 10 percent, that’s obviously a good thing. But improving an employee’s productivity…that’s much more difficult to turn into a percentage (or a dollar figure).
